Canada – U.S. border to remain closed to non-essential travel until May 21
The border closure does not apply to freight and to certain essential travel.
Canada and the United States have announced that they are extending by another 30 days the border restrictions put in place a month ago.
The ban on crossing the border for leisure and tourism is therefore maintained until May 21. The two countries agreed that certain essential travel could continue.
The measure still does not affect trade, and the transport of goods is allowed to cross the border to preserve the supply chains between the two countries.
